The Drone Racing League (DRL), the world’s premier, professional drone racing property, today launched its first mobile game, Drone Racing Arcade with Skillz (NYSE: SKLZ), the leading mobile games platform bringing fair and fun competition to players worldwide. This first-of-its-kind mobile game powered by Skillz is now available as a free app for iOS and Android mobile devices.

Starting this December, DRL will challenge their millions of fans, as well as players around the world to compete in Skillz-hosted Drone Racing Arcade tournaments for the chance to win exclusive prizes. The Drone Racing Arcade mobile game offers an entirely new and immersive experience for DRL fans to get in on the drone racing rush.

“The Drone Racing League is a sport for everyone, intersecting technology, sports and entertainment. Our Drone Racing Arcade game is the ultimate first foray into flying drones on mobile, giving players a fun, free and easy way to experience the thrill of drone racing,” said DRL Chief Marketing Officer Anne Marie Gianutsos.

“Drone racing is one of the fastest growing action sports of our era—so it’s a thrill to announce the Drone Racing League is teaming up with Skillz for their expansion into competitive mobile gaming,” said Andrew Paradise, CEO and Founder of Skillz. “Pushing the limits of innovation, competition and fun, we’re delighted to welcome players into the world of drone racing, giving DRL’s millions of fans a new reason to thrill-seek through high-flying Skillz-powered mobile tournaments.”

The Drone Racing Arcade mobile game takes the epic racing sport to a whole new level. Players compete against the clock, racing DRL drones through neon-lit courses filled with obstacles, gates, coins, and boosts to score the most points and prove that they are the top drone pilot. Flying is performed through simple touch-screen maneuvers, focused on rising, pushing and tilting the drones — giving players a feel for real-life drone racing skills and commands such as throttle, pitch and yaw. 

The Drone Racing Arcade game debuts during the 2021-22 DRL World Championship Season, which combines the best of esports and real drone racing and airs on Wednesday nights at 8pm EST on NBCSN and Twitter. Throughout the season, the world’s best drone pilots race high-speed drones in spectacular courses through virtual DRL SIM maps and iconic sports arenas including FedExForum in Memphis, Tennessee, home arena to the NBA’s Memphis Grizzlies and the Las Vegas Strip outside T-Mobile Arena for the DRL Vegas Championship Race Presented by T-Mobile.

Skillz (NYSE: SKLZ), the leading mobile games platform bringing fair and fun competition to players worldwide, today announced the appointment of Vatsal Bhardwaj as the company’s Chief Product Officer. An experienced gaming executive who most recently served as the General Manager and Director of Game Tech for Amazon Web Services (AWS), Bhardwaj joins the Skillz C-suite, further strengthening the company’s executive team with experienced leaders from many of the world’s most prominent brands. 

“With an outstanding track record at both Amazon and Facebook, Vatsal brings nearly two decades of experience to the Skillz leadership team at a pivotal time as we aggressively scale and grow our business around the world,” said Andrew Paradise, CEO and Founder of Skillz. “Under his direction, our product team will develop and deploy innovative new gameplay technologies, accelerate our entry into multiplayer synchronous gaming, and build out brand-sponsored tournaments and partnerships, giving both our players and developers the best experience possible.”

“I look forward to leading the product team at a moment where Skillz is reimagining the future of mobile gaming and scaling the business,” Bhardwaj said. “I’m pleased to join Skillz during this enormous growth period as the company continues building its foundation, driving the product and tech teams forward to expand the innovative product offerings and deliver fun, fair, and trusted gameplay for players across the globe.” 

As Chief Product Officer, Bhardwaj will report directly to Paradise while leading the global product team at Skillz as the company drives to become the world’s top competitive entertainment brand. In this role, Bhardwaj will lead the product and technology teams, and will be responsible for driving the creation of new services and products from concept, development, and go-to-market. He and his team will build and operationalize the company’s product roadmap, which will include building industry-leading features to enable developers to build successful businesses on Skillz. Additionally, Bhardwaj will help scale the teams, operational practices, and systems as Skillz experiences continued strong growth. 

While with AWS, Bhardwaj was the leader for Game Tech, including launching one of the largest open-source initiatives, Open 3D engine, Amazon GameSparks, growing Amazon Gamelift and initiating several new initiatives in gaming. Before joining Amazon, Bhardwaj served as Head of Product for various groups at Facebook, where he managed projects and teams across engineering, product management, game design, production, art, UI/UX, and analytics. He led Facebook’s India growth teams, and launched and scaled the Oculus App store, developer services, and several other initiatives to grow revenues for Oculus. Prior to Facebook, Bhardwaj was General Manager and Head of Studios at Storm8, and also served in related roles at Match.com and Zynga.

Bhardwaj holds an MBA from the Massachusetts Institute of Technology, a Master’s degree in Electrical and Computer Engineering from Duke University, and a Bachelor of Computer Engineering degree from Gujarat University in Ahmedabad, Gujarat, India.

Big Buck Hunter Franchise

For over two decades, Big Buck Hunter has been a cultural icon whose franchise has been built upon a devoted global fan base. Developed by Play Mechanix, Big Buck Hunter became one of the most popular arcade games and a fan-favorite bar-room pastime among millions of gamers who spent hours playing it at more than 46,000 bars, restaurants, and arcades around the world. The Big Buck Hunter franchise includes titles made for PC, game consoles, plug-and-play games, social media platforms, and pinball machines. A simple-to-play, hard-to-master game, it is one of the top global arcade esports, boasting a thriving community of Big Buck Hunter gamers that continues to grow through both live and now virtual Skillz-powered tournaments. 

Skillz Big Buck Hunter: Marksman Competitive Mobile Game

In Big Buck Hunter: Marksman, players are matched with other “hunters” of the same skill. The scenic mobile game environment takes players through a variety of bountiful hunting sites as they take aim through their scope and put their big buck shooting skills to the test; the farther and more accurate the shot, the more points are earned. The Skillz-powered competition heats up as players earn awards for hitting consecutive shots, culminating in the coveted five-star Marksman Award. The best part? It’s all virtual – no real-world bucks are ever in danger!

The most popular mobile trivia game in history, Trivia Crack is coming to Skillz (NYSE: SKLZ), the leading mobile games platform bringing fair and fun competition to players worldwide, the company announced today. As the number-one trivia franchise in the world, Trivia Crack is a global phenomenon available in more than 180 countries, 34 languages, and has more than 150 million active users annually.

Developed by etermax, one of the largest game developers in Latin America, the new Skillz-powered game will be the first trivia-based entertainment property of its kind to offer competitive, live tournament-style play for real-world prizes. It will also be the first to incorporate a collection of the best trivia features from the franchise that’s made Trivia Crack a fan favorite. The collaboration will connect Trivia Crack’s worldwide fan base with Skillz, which offers industry-leading monetization through its competitive tournament system. 

“etermax has challenged trivia fans across the globe with their hugely popular Trivia Crack games. Now Skillz will put fan knowledge to the test with the newest game in the franchise, built exclusively for our platform,” said Skillz CEO and Founder Andrew Paradise. “Trivia Crack has the potential to be one of the most popular competitive trivia games of our time, reaching new audiences and generations of players worldwide by adding even more fun to Skillz’s growing arsenal of games.”

Originally launched in 2013, Trivia Crack is one of the most beloved trivia-based, multi-platform entertainment franchises in the world. Ranked as the number-one trivia brand in more than 125 countries according to user ratings and reviews, the franchise includes several mobile titles such as Trivia Crack, Trivia Crack 2, Trivia Crack Adventure, and more. With over 600 million downloads worldwide, the Trivia Crack franchise is available on Android, iOS, Google Assistant, Amazon Alexa, Apple Watch, YouTube, and Twitch, and has also inspired a line of board games, figurines, consumer products, and the animated series Triviatopia.

Skillz Inc. (NYSE: SKLZ) (“Skillz” or the “Company”), the leading mobile games platform bringing fair competition to players worldwide, today announced financial results for the second quarter ended June 30, 2021.

“Skillz is pleased to report strong revenue growth for the 22nd consecutive quarter and the closing of our acquisition of marketing platform Aarki, which will increase the efficiency of our user acquisition spend,” said Andrew Paradise, CEO and founder of Skillz. “Together with our partners, we continue to accelerate our vision of connecting the world through the power of competition.”

Q2 Financial Highlights

  • Revenue grew to $89.5 million during the second quarter of 2021, up 52% over the prior year.
  • Gross profit grew to $85.1 million during the second quarter of 2021, up 52% over the prior year.
  • Gross margin was 95% during the second quarter of 2021, in line with prior year.
  • Net loss increased to $79.6 million during the second quarter of 2021, compared with $20.2 million in the prior year.
  • Adjusted EBITDA was $(31.6) million during the second quarter of 2021, $28.3 million lower than the prior year.
  • Gross Marketplace Volume1 (GMV) grew to $608.5 million during the second quarter of 2021, up 47% over the prior year.
  • Cash on balance sheet of $692.8 million and no debt at the end of second quarter 2021.
Gross Marketplace Volume means the total entry fees paid by users for contests hosted on Skillz’s platform. Total entry fees include entry fees paid by end-users using cash deposits, prior cash winnings from end-users’ accounts that have not been withdrawn, and end-user incentives used to enter paid entry fee contests.

Q2 Business Highlights

  • Acquired Aarki, a growing demand-side platform with more than 465 million monthly users, rich data engines, and proprietary machine-learning algorithms that deliver industry-leading ROI to its advertiser customers. Aarki broadens Skillz’s footprint by combining Skillz’s leading monetization with Aarki’s advanced User Acquisition capabilities.
  • Formed a strategic alliance with Exit Games, a private German company whose advanced technology allows developers to create and host real-time, synchronous, multiplayer games. Skillz’s $50 million investment for a minority stake in Exit Games will give the Company permanent access to Exit’s technology to power its esports tournaments and platform exclusively, as well as dramatically accelerate the development of multiplayer synchronous content on the Skillz platform.
  • Officially launched our multi-phase partnership with the NFL, kicking off a developer challenge to identify new NFL-branded mobile game(s). Hundreds of game proposals were submitted, and in collaboration with the NFL, Skillz reviewed the concepts and selected 14 semi-finalists, who have moved into the development phase of the competition.
  • Launched Big Buck Hunter: Marksman, successfully advancing the mobile version of the legendary arcade game through the first phase of scale testing. Skillz continues to work to optimize performance in preparation for scaling.

Financial Outlook

The Company is updating its full-year 2021 revenue guidance from $375 million to $376 million for Skillz on a stand-alone basis, plus $13 million revenue contribution from the business combination with Aarki resulting in combined 2021 revenue of $389 million.

The Company defines and calculates Adjusted EBITDA as net loss before interest, other non-operating expense or income, provision for income taxes, and depreciation and amortization, and further adjusted for stock-based compensation and other special items determined by management, including, but not limited to, fair value adjustments for certain financial liabilities (including derivatives) associated with debt and equity transactions and impairment charges, as they are not indicative of business operations.  The Company defines and calculates Non-GAAP Operating Expenses as GAAP Operating Expenses adjusted for stock-based compensation, one-time transaction expenses and other special items determined by management, including, but not limited to impairment charges, as they are not indicative of business operations.

Skillz (NYSE: SKLZ), the leading mobile games platform bringing fair and fun competition to players worldwide, today announced it has formed a strategic partnership with Exit Games, global developer of Photon, the world’s most advanced synchronous multiplayer gaming technology. 

Headquartered in Hamburg, Germany, Exit Games allows developers to create and host real-time, synchronous multiplayer games. Its nearly 600,000 trusted partners include some of the most well-respected game publishers and developers in the world, such as EA, Square Enix, and Ubisoft, among others, powering gameplay in over 700,000 applications. 

Skillz’s investment in Exit Games will give the Company permanent access to Exit’s technology to power its esports tournaments and platform exclusively. The partnership will dramatically accelerate Skillz’s timeline to support multiplayer synchronous content on the platform, while also enabling Skillz to build unrivaled features in tandem with Exit’s gaming technology. Publishers and developers worldwide will now have the ability to build games on the Skillz platform in entirely new genres, such as battle royale, while continuing to provide gamers with the confidence that their contests will always live up to the Skillz promise of fairness. 

“Bringing the world’s best synchronous, multiplayer gaming technology to Skillz unlocks tremendous opportunity, greatly accelerating our entry into popular genres like fighting, first-person shooter, and racing,” said Andrew Paradise, CEO and Founder of Skillz. “Expanding into these new areas will grow our total universe of players and allow us to capture an even greater share of their leisure time and spend, while also introducing the technology and infrastructure necessary to attract more of the hottest, most creative developers, publishers, brands, and iconic franchises to our platform.”

Under the terms of the deal, Skillz has invested $50 million for a minority stake in Exit Games. In addition, Paradise will join the Board of Exit Games as a board observer.

Skillz (NYSE: SKLZ), the leading mobile games platform bringing fair and fun competition to players worldwide, today announced it has entered into an agreement to acquire Aarki, a leading technology-driven marketing platform. The highly complementary acquisition will broaden Skillz’s footprint across the rapidly expanding mobile gaming industry by combining its competitive platform with Aarki’s advanced advertising capabilities.

Aarki is a growing demand-side platform (DSP) with global scale and a proven track record in the mobile gaming market. Aarki engages in more than five trillion monthly advertising auctions. The company leverages its robust creative services, rich data engines, and proprietary machine learning algorithms to deliver industry-leading ROI for performance advertisers.

“Aarki’s proven machine learning will pair with Skillz’s robust first-party data to create an unrivaled value proposition for game developers,” said Skillz CEO Andrew Paradise. “The integrated ecosystem will unlock new points of connectivity between consumers, developers, and brands, pairing the right impression with the right user at the right time, all while delivering a superior user experience.”

“Joining Skillz will offer tremendous advantages to both the Aarki team and our customer community,” said Aarki CEO Levon Budagyan. “Harnessing the combined power of our data science platforms will further increase our industry-leading performance marketing.”

Aarki is headquartered in Sunnyvale, CA and its approximately 160 employees will join the Skillz workforce, with Budagyan continuing to lead the business as a division of Skillz.

Skillz will acquire 100% of Aarki for approximately $150 million in cash and stock. The transaction is subject to customary closing conditions and is expected to close in the third quarter of 2021.
